The District of Columbia's climate, characterized by humid summers and cold, wet winters, can impact the operational longevity of garage door opener mechanisms. Extreme temperature fluctuations can affect the viscosity of lubricants and the integrity of electrical components, necessitating robust, weather-sealed units. Furthermore, the urban environment, with its frequent vehicular traffic and varied housing stock, from historic row houses to modern condominiums, demands highly reliable and secure opener systems that can withstand consistent use and potential environmental stressors. Navigating the District's specific building codes and regulations, which may vary by ward and historic district, is crucial for any installation or repair. Ensuring compliance with local ordinances is a paramount consideration when selecting and installing a new garage door opener.

Can you fix a garage door spring by yourself?

Attempting to repair a garage door spring independently is strongly discouraged due to the extreme tension and potential for serious injury. The specialized tools and expertise required for safe and effective spring repair, especially within Washington, are best handled by trained professionals.
